Choosing A Mental Health Rehab Facility in Pine Mountain, GA

Choosing a mental health clinic in Pine Mountain, GA should not be taken lightly. Not every rehab facility has the same benefits and options available. You must consider a variety of factors, such as the facilities , therapies offered, payment options, and their location.

The Benefits of Mental Health Service Clinics in Pine Mountain, GA

Whether it be for maintaining mental health or addressing mental illnesses, mental health services can benefit almost everyone. Even in the least severe cases, mental health care can provide benefits such as:

  • Better quality of life
  • Better results at school, work, etc.
  • Fewer developments of further complications (social, physical, and psychological)
  • More fruitful relationships
For cases of severe mental illness, intensive care and medication in Pine Mountain, GA is the recommended treatment route to stabilize the patient, minimize the risk of consequences from a psychotic episode, and get the patient on the right track. Mental health clinics can provide all-in-one services such as mental health assessments, behavioral therapy, medication management, guidance on lifestyle changes, etc..

Paying for Pine Mountain Mental Health Services

Paying for mental health care is going to look different from person to person, depending on their financial circumstances. Start by contacting your insurance provider and having them make recommendations based on the coverage in your plan documents. Another payment option would be to pay cash for a specific rehab that may not be covered by your insurance or if you are uninsured this would also be an option. The final option would be to select a state-funded program if you are uninsured or lack the financial resources to pay privately.
